Mayor Menino names Representative Scaccia to the Boston
Public
Library\’s Board of Trustees


Mayor Thomas M. Menino today announced the appointment
of State Representative Angelo M. Scaccia of Hyde Park
to the Boston Public Library’s Board of Trustees.
The nine-member board is responsible for setting library
policy, overseeing the general administration of the
library and serving as an advocate for the needs of the

SJC hears case on legislator who golfed and dined
with lobbyists


Scaccia, D-Boston, was fined in 1996 in part for an Amelia
Island, Fla., trip partly financed by the insurance
industry. The [Ethics] commission found evidence that showed
Scaccia, House chair of the Taxation Committee, sponsored
bills and held hearings after the outings that favored the
insurance industry.

Boston legislator fights fine over gifts from lobbyists
Associated Press
Monday, March 6, 2000


Rep. Angelo M. Scaccia is appealing a state Ethics
Commission ruling that the Hyde Park Democrat violated
ethics codes by accepting golf games and dinners.
